👶 Child Population (0-6 years)
Children aged 0-6 years constitute 9.78% of the total population. The child sex ratio is 956 girls per 1000 boys, which is lower than the overall district sex ratio of 965.

What is the sex ratio of Kanakapura?
Population breakdown: 1,78,572 males (50.9%) and 1,72,305 females (49.1%) out of 3,50,877 total population.
